ARM+FPGA实现的1394高速数据总线在TFT-LCD检测系统中的应用与设计
8 浏览量
更新于2024-08-31
收藏 198KB PDF 举报
本文主要探讨了基于ARM+FPGA架构的IEEE 1394总线在TFT-LCD检测系统中的实际应用。TFT-LCD检测系统是一种精密设备,用于检测液晶显示器的光斑数据和图像质量。1394总线作为高速串行接口,提供了高效的数据传输能力,使得系统能够实时采集和处理大量图像数据,同时支持与其他关键组件如图像采集板和Z轴控制器的无缝通信。
文章首先介绍了IEEE 1394总线的历史背景,它是Apple公司开发的,后被IEEE采纳并发展出多个版本,包括1394a和1394b,这些规范解决了早期标准的一些问题,提供了更高的传输速率和更好的兼容性。1394总线的特性如高带宽(高达3.2 Gb/s)、热插拔功能和即插即用特性使其在工业控制和航空航天领域得到了广泛应用。
在TFT-LCD检测系统中,1394通信模块的核心设计是将ARM7处理器与FPGA结合起来。ARM7负责对1394芯片的初始化,解析和执行协议指令,控制LLC和PHY芯片的交互,管理数据的接收和发送。FPGA则作为关键组件,连接了大部分的地址、数据和控制信号,承担起数据传输、配置ROM、初始化操作、等时/异步数据传输以及控制物理层的工作。
图像采集过程通过1394物理端口发送,经过链路层和物理层处理后,通过ARM7和FPGA的协同工作,利用乒乓操作将图像数据存储在扩展的SRAM中。这样设计不仅提高了数据处理效率,还允许通过附加的串口与PC进行实时监控和远程控制,以便于调试和系统优化。
总结来说,这篇文章详细阐述了如何利用ARM+FPGA结合的1394总线技术提升TFT-LCD检测系统的性能,展示了其在复杂工业环境中的实用性,并强调了FPGA在实现高速、可靠通信中的核心地位。这种集成方案对于提高检测系统的实时性和灵活性具有重要意义。
2023-04-25 上传
2022-05-13 上传
2021-07-13 上传
2023-07-28 上传
2024-11-03 上传
2023-06-10 上传
2024-07-31 上传
2023-07-31 上传
2023-11-05 上传
weixin_38686231
- 粉丝: 10
- 资源: 917
最新资源
- MATLAB新功能:Multi-frame ViewRGB制作彩色图阴影
- XKCD Substitutions 3-crx插件:创新的网页文字替换工具
- Python实现8位等离子效果开源项目plasma.py解读
- 维护商店移动应用:基于PhoneGap的移动API应用
- Laravel-Admin的Redis Manager扩展使用教程
- Jekyll代理主题使用指南及文件结构解析
- cPanel中PHP多版本插件的安装与配置指南
- 深入探讨React和Typescript在Alias kopio游戏中的应用
- node.js OSC服务器实现:Gibber消息转换技术解析
- 体验最新升级版的mdbootstrap pro 6.1.0组件库
- 超市盘点过机系统实现与delphi应用
- Boogle: 探索 Python 编程的 Boggle 仿制品
- C++实现的Physics2D简易2D物理模拟
- 傅里叶级数在分数阶微分积分计算中的应用与实现
- Windows Phone与PhoneGap应用隔离存储文件访问方法
- iso8601-interval-recurrence:掌握ISO8601日期范围与重复间隔检查